GE Profile Unveils Smart Refrigerator With Kitchen Assistant at CES 2026 to Simplify Grocery Shopping and Meal Planning
At CES 2026, GE Profile unveils a smart refrigerator with Kitchen Assistant, the new GE Profile™ Smart 4-Door French-Door Refrigerator designed to transform how people manage groceries, plan meals and reduce food waste with intuitive, AI-powered features built directly into the appliance.
The standout innovation is the patented Scan-to-List barcode scanner positioned in the exterior dispenser that recognises more than four million products. Users can scan groceries as they run low, automatically adding the item complete with brand, flavour and size to a shareable digital grocery list in the SmartHQ™ app. This list can be referenced while shopping or synced directly to grocery services like Instacart for delivery in as fast as 30 minutes.
Integrated Features Make the Kitchen Smarter
GE Profile’s newest smart refrigerator does more than store food, it actively helps manage it:
- Scan-to-List Grocery Tracking: A built-in barcode scanner simplifies grocery list creation, ensuring busy households capture essentials accurately without guesswork.
- AI-Assisted Meal Planning: Through the SmartHQ™ app and touchscreen interface, users can add voice or text input for non-barcode items, explore recipes from partners like Taste of Home, and automatically include needed ingredients to shopping lists.
- FridgeFocus Camera: A real-time interior camera system lets users check produce levels remotely, helping prevent overbuying and reducing food waste by tracking perishable items in the crisper drawers.
- Interactive Display & Voice Control: An 8-inch touchscreen provides weather updates, recipe browsing, and hands-free voice commands for list management, unit conversions, and product info.
- Hands-Free Water Dispensing: Sensor technology enables automatic water dispensing and precise fill amounts, adding convenience to everyday kitchen tasks.

Availability and Pricing
The GE Profile Smart 4-Door French-Door Refrigerator with Kitchen Assistant available in both standard-depth and counter-depth models is slated to launch in April 2026, with a suggested MSRP of $4,899 at GE Appliances’ website and select national retailers.
